The photo above is of the meal my brother and I had in Filipino Hawker at Trancoville. We’ll start with them.
1.) Filipino Hawker at Trancoville
Take a look see at this link for their offering; it’s a nicer looking menu than what I could capture on cam. *hihi Me likey their rice meals (budget friendly Hainanese chicken \m/) .
2.) Bag-iw Euro Foods & Steakhouse
Mmm, smoked salmon sandwich.
So amused with their section that’s like Mother Earth. I ❤ PX stuff. *heehahaha
3.) The Coffee Shop at Citylight Hotel
We were here for pho ^^, … and for their green tea burger (phased out, we’re told) and black burger.
4.) Emithia’s Porch
This aside from their weekend specials, breads and desserts. *nomnomnom
5.) Future Diner at Hotel Supreme
*contented sighs
6.) Hill Station Bistro
The last pho to try from this updated bistro offering.
7.) Hook’d Up
Please note that they’ve since moved to the building next to where they were first located. Shisha on the balcony while people watching, anyone? =D
8.) Icee’s Panciteria
The time we visited, it was batil patong all the way; the only thing available on the menu then=b (as authentic as it gets, says the eatsploring couple Ela and Paolo). Looking forward to trying the other dishes.
9.) Index Coffee Books Gifts at Palazzo d’ Bliss
Getting better and better at every visit. Look at that wide selection! Weee!
10.) Ocha Asian Cuisine
A throw-in, really. My, we haven’t been here in so long. It was nice to be back (for pho).
11.) Sakura Terrace
An altogether different offering now from Yamashita’s ramen selection. At least,I hope they still have a long list of options for noodles at the Leonard Wood branch. Where would I be without my salt+sesame oil based bowl. =)
12.) The Spartans
One of the (soft opened) concessionaires at The University Belt that officially opens sometime this month. Love their yogurt shake and that wonderful sauce in the wraps. Just like that, our list is long again. Shyeew. (UPDATE 01/19/2016: Moved to SN Oriental Building on Leonard Wood Road beside where Phil Health is.)
13.) Ummason Korean Restaurant
The Korean grocery (my favorite wide and bright Korean grocery *sniff) under Game and Grub Boardgame Cafe (UPDATE 01/09/2016: G&G is now Raduno) turned into a full blown resto. Wow, their kimchi chigae here.
